The National Monuments Record of Wales records Corn Gafallt Cairn IV as Round Barrow from the Bronze Age period. The saved point comes from the official national record. Inclusion does not by itself mean that the public may enter the place.
Round barrow from the Bronze Age; it is a type of burial mound commonly found across Britain and Ireland, reflecting early ceremonial and funerary practices of the period.
